    | Abstract Scope | 
    
A low-cost Mg-Al-Mn-Zn (AMZ211) alloy was developed for automotive road wheel applications while the high Mn content leaded to the formation of blocky Mn-containing intermetallic particles. In this study, the effect of cooling rate on the intermetallic formation and solidification behavior of AMZ211, AMZ211-0.4Ca, and AMZ211-0.8 Y alloys were investigated by a wedge casting experiment. Under low cooling rate, coarse β-Mn(Al) particles were formed in AMZ211 and AMZ211-0.4 Ca alloys and coarse Y-contained Al(Mn,Y) particles were formed in AMZ211-0.8 Y alloy.  Under high cooling rate, the formed coarse β-Mn(Al)  and  Al(Mn,Y) were suspended. This study provided a new strategy to suspend the formation of proeutectic blocky intermetallic in Mg alloys by fast cooling.   |
